// Test that we do not currently display `~const` in rustdoc
// as that syntax is currently provisional; `~const Destruct` has
// no effect on stable code so it should be hidden as well.
//
// To future blessers: make sure that `const_trait_impl` is
// stabilized when changing `@!has` to `@has`, and please do
// not remove this test.
//
// FIXME(const_trait_impl) add `const_trait` to `Fn` so we use `~const`
// FIXME(const_trait_impl) restore `const_trait` to `Destruct`
